There are no active ads.


Awesome VW Passat Ad (Video)

by Noah Kravitz | February 3, 2011February 3, 2011 10:00 am PDT

This is a great ad for VW cars. And the coolness of being a Dad. And Darth Vader costumes.

Tiny Iron Fists via @jkendrick & @gartenberg

Noah Kravitz

Noah Kravitz mourned the day that Star Castle was replaced in the pizza parlour he frequented as a kid. The sadness ended when he saw an older kid...